Aimeos Pagible CMS vulnerable to Server Side Request Forgery (SSRF) via DNS rebinding in admin proxy
Summary The administrative proxy route cmsproxy in Aimeos Pagible CMS is vulnerable to a Server-Side Request Forgery SSRF attack via DNS Rebinding. A Time-of-Check to Time-of-Use TOCTOU race condition exists between the URL validation phase and the actual HTTP request phase, allowing attackers to...

CVE-2021-47763 affects Aimeos 2021.10 LTS. The vulnerability is a SQL injection in the json API 'sort' parameter, exploitable via crafted GET requests to the /jsonapi/review endpoint, enabling disclosure of table and column names.
